Every expert on this platform is trained specifically in maternal health — and your recovery is shaped by body, mind, nutrition, and breastfeeding together, not in isolation.
Postpartum therapy is different from general therapy. Our therapists specialise in perinatal mental health and understand the unique emotional, psychological and identity shifts that come with pregnancy and motherhood.
Our coaches specialise in postpartum recovery and have extensive experience working with mothers. They understand that following a fitness plan while caring for a baby is very different from training someone without these demands. We focus on sustainable habit-building, gradual progress and realistic goals — not rigid routines or extreme transformations.
After childbirth, your body has different nutritional needs. We don't believe in generic diet plans. Our nutrition guidance takes into account your pregnancy history, birth experience, postpartum symptoms and blood work to provide personalised, science-backed recommendations.
We believe successful breastfeeding should never come at the expense of the mother's wellbeing. Our lactation experts combine clinical expertise with empathy, helping mothers overcome feeding challenges while caring for both the baby and the mother's physical and emotional health.
Going back to work after having a baby comes with its own identity shifts. We don't believe returning to work should be one-size-fits-all. Our support takes into account your identity shifts, your pumping schedule and your mental readiness, so you return with clear, realistic expectations.
Built by a mother, for mothers
When I became a mother, I realized something that surprised me. There was so much information about pregnancy and childbirth, but very little support for what came after.
I found myself piecing together answers — learning how to breastfeed through low milk supply, navigating endless pumping schedules, understanding how to get my physical strength back, and trying to make sense of the emotional changes that motherhood brings.
As I searched for better answers, I realized postpartum recovery isn't one problem to solve. It's the intersection of nutrition, movement, mental health, breastfeeding, and the countless small decisions mothers make every day.
My lived experience navigating postpartum, along with my training in dance, yoga, and nutrition, inspired me to build Woon Health the way it is now. My background in analytics taught me to question assumptions, look for evidence, and design solutions rooted in data rather than opinion — an approach that shapes everything we do here.
